This four-panel collage presents a cohesive wedding flower story, as if following a couple from their Highbury ceremony through to an intimate reception. In the top left, the bride is glimpsed from the shoulders down, her white dress softly catching the light, lace tracing the bodice with delicate detail. Cradled in her hands is a round, tightly composed bouquet of roses, predominantly cream and pale yellow, with deeper pink and mauve tones woven throughout. Each bloom is open yet structured, creating a plush dome of petals interspersed with fine sprays of white baby's breath and hints of fresh greenery, evoking the calm, romantic feel of a late-afternoon stroll through Highbury Fields. The top right panel shifts to the groom's perspective: a close-up of a charcoal or dark grey suit jacket, a bright red silk tie, and a single white rose boutonniere. The rosebud is perfectly formed, framed by green foliage and delicate white filler flowers, its stems wrapped and finished with a neat white satin bow that sits just above the buttonhole, showing the considered craftsmanship of a professional florist. In the bottom left, a bridesmaid's bouquet rests on a light, textured beige linen cloth. This smaller posy echoes the bride's arrangement with cream and yellow roses, vivid pink roses, and abundant baby's breath, yet its shape is slightly looser, more casual, tied with a charming pink and white striped ribbon that suggests personality and playfulness. Finally, the bottom right image reveals a wedding table centerpiece: a compact rose cluster in the same colour palette perched on a white, twig-wrapped spherical vase, accompanied by two smaller woven orbs. Placed on a clean white surface against a muted beige backdrop, it feels perfectly at home on a Highbury reception table, layering natural texture with polished romance. Celebrate your big day in effortless style with THE ONE WEDDING COLLECTION from Flower Delivery Highbury. Designed for modern couples in Highbury who want premium wedding flowers without the stress, this curated collection includes everything you need for an elegant bridal party: a stunning bridal bouquet, chic bridesmaid bouquets and coordinated groom boutonnieres.

Choose from three flexible packages to suit your guest list and budget. The Intimate Package is ideal for 50-75 guests, the Original Package perfectly suits weddings of 75-100 guests, and the Ultimate Package is tailored for celebrations of 100+ guests. Each option is crafted with fresh, high-quality blooms, harmonised colours and refined styling to complement your wedding theme.

Our experienced florists in Highbury focus on premium stems, long-lasting freshness and flawless presentation, ensuring your flowers look beautiful from the walk down the aisle to the last dance.
